JOHN KEATS’S HELLENISM “Hellenism” means one’s specific interest in Greek culture and fine arts (poetry, music, painting, sculpture, and architecture) as developed by Greek cities in the 5th and 4th centuries B.C. The word “Hellenism” is derived from the word ‘Hellene’ which means Greek.
